Solution
Yes, the gfx card will be fine with that motherboard. The card will need extra power, of course. You will need a good quality 430W PSU (min) with a 6-pin connector.

The quality of game play will depend on of what resolution you game at, the in-game settings, and if you play multiplayer on a busy server.

Yes, I suspect there will be a small amount of CPU bottleneck. Depending on the above reasons. The old dual core and the older mid-range card are not going to let you run at maxed-out graphics if that was what you were wanting to do.
